Gi Xue is a scholar working on Polymers and Plastics,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Gi Xue has authored 80 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Polymers and Plastics, 32 papers in Electrical and Electronic Engineering and 23 papers in Materials Chemistry. Recurrent topics in Gi Xue’s work include Conducting polymers and applications (18 papers), Advanced Sensor and Energy Harvesting Materials (10 papers) and Advancements in Battery Materials (10 papers). Gi Xue is often cited by papers focused on Conducting polymers and applications (18 papers), Advanced Sensor and Energy Harvesting Materials (10 papers) and Advancements in Battery Materials (10 papers). Gi Xue collaborates with scholars based in China, United States and Iran. Gi Xue's co-authors include Gaoquan Shi, Jin Shi, Cun Li, Jian Dong, Feng Yan, Xiaoliang Wang, Dongshan Zhou, Jianfu Ding, Chao Teng and Junfeng Zhang and has published in prestigious journals such as Science, Journal of the American Chemical Society and Applied Physics Letters.
